<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    Thinking in sky

    --老賀的BLOG

      BlogJava :: 首頁 :: 新隨筆 :: 聯系 :: 聚合  :: 管理 ::
      21 隨筆 :: 0 文章 :: 35 評論 :: 0 Trackbacks
            畢業設計做到現在,中間改動特別大;起初探索著邊學邊用Hibernate,把數據庫表全部映射好了開始寫DAO時發現Hibernate并沒有想象中的那么吸引人。首先是效率上,Hibernate3似乎沒有deleteById類似的方法,導致刪除一個持久化對象要執行兩次SQL語句:檢索對象,再刪除對象(當然前提是從WEB層得到對象的主鍵);其實就是,對于這類功能強大的OR框架,以我和溫さん的目前的能力,是不可能駕馭的,而何況這個畢業設計也估且算個正式項目,時間又很緊。最終決定換用iBatis。這玩意確實容易上手,直接寫SQL,但缺點也顯而易見:沒有級聯,沒有持久層對象(即PO)的概念,有N+1查詢的效率問題,比如客戶表有訂單外鍵,表現到PO就是客戶對象里有訂單對象的屬性,做這種情況下的查詢時iBatis就沒Hibernate方便。目前我也只有這些很膚淺的看法,但似乎Hibernate在大的系統面前確有更好的性能表現,有空了再來好好學一下,畢竟它是OR框架的典范。

           
    posted on 2007-05-04 22:39 老賀 閱讀(272) 評論(0)  編輯  收藏

    只有注冊用戶登錄后才能發表評論。


    網站導航:
     
    主站蜘蛛池模板: 天黑黑影院在线观看视频高清免费| 无码人妻久久一区二区三区免费| 亚洲男人的天堂在线va拉文| 大地资源在线资源免费观看| 亚洲成a人片毛片在线| 免费a级毛片无码av| 亚洲成人免费在线| 亚洲a∨国产av综合av下载 | 亚洲网址在线观看你懂的| 大学生美女毛片免费视频| 国产大片免费天天看| 亚洲av成人一区二区三区| 亚洲成av人片天堂网老年人| 久久精品无码专区免费青青| 在线观看亚洲网站| 亚洲人成网站在线观看播放动漫 | 成全在线观看免费观看大全 | 黄色免费网址大全| 亚洲手机中文字幕| 久久久久亚洲AV成人网人人网站 | 日韩精品人妻系列无码专区免费 | 色噜噜噜噜亚洲第一| 亚洲高清资源在线观看| 亚洲无线一二三四区手机| 我要看免费的毛片| 99久久免费精品高清特色大片| 国产亚洲精品欧洲在线观看| 亚洲国产精品线观看不卡| 亚洲日韩aⅴ在线视频| 日韩a级毛片免费视频| 国产男女爽爽爽爽爽免费视频| 成av免费大片黄在线观看| 亚洲色成人网站WWW永久四虎| 亚洲精品高清久久| 在线观看国产区亚洲一区成人| 热久久精品免费视频| 国产亚洲精品无码专区| 永久久久免费浮力影院| 97性无码区免费| 曰批全过程免费视频播放网站| 国产一级a毛一级a看免费人娇 |